Nergal

Concise Bible Dictionary:

An Assyrian and Babylonian god (2 Kings 17:3030And the men of Babylon made Succoth-benoth, and the men of Cuth made Nergal, and the men of Hamath made Ashima, (2 Kings 17:30)). It has many titles on the monuments, such as “the god of the chase,” “the king of battle.”
